Scope of duties
- The group offers an exciting scientific environment for clinically relevant topics in antiviral immunity, immunotherapy of cancer and primary immunodeficiencies. The PhD project will use the yellow fever vaccine virus as a model to work on the mechanisms of virus detection by the innate immune system, the influence of genetic and non-genetic factors on interindividual variation in antiviral Immunity and the effectivity of viral vaccines. The PhD project is embedded in the EU-funded (Horizon 2020) collaborative research network Yellow4FLAVI, the collaborative research center of the DFG “Nucleic acid immunity” (www.trr237.uni-muenchen.de/index.html).
- In the division of clinical pharmacology (Director: Prof. S. Endres; www.lmuklinikum.de/pharmakologie) a team of highly motivated MD and PhD students, physicians and postdocs work on an internationally competitive level on topics concerning innate, anti-viral and tumor immunology (Briukhovetska et al. Immunity 2023, Boehmer et al. Sci Immunol 2021, Linder et al. Leukemia 2021; Koenig et al. J Exp Med 2020).
